I've gotta say this was quite a fiddly card to create but I got there in the end and was quite pleased how it turned out. Unlike my usual cards this card is just a flat one layer card. I had to do a lot of masking to create the entire scene. The super cute stamps I used for this card are MFT Stamps Friendly Foxes and Scene Builder. The clouds were made with a MFT Cloud Edge Stencil and some Tumbled Glass Distress Ink. I stamped and masked the hills and blended Mowed Lawn & Peeled Paint Distress Inks. I coloured the trees and foxes with Copics Markers. I added a stamped sentiment and some sequins to finish.
